Property Description
A terrific location and opportunity for a new business! This well traveled area on the corner of Rt 4 and Rt 9B is a NYS gateway entrance to Vermont. A perfect spot for any business, restaurant, store, gym, etc to take advantage of the spacious flat property and busy ,traveling customer exposure. It offers 4 large storage buildings and a small office building with a bathroom. There are two areas that have large parking lots, perfect for any business. It borders busy Rt 4 on the corner and quiet Rt 9b on the other side of the road frontage ,giving the potential business the best of both worlds. A MUST SEE for any business entrepreneur!
